[Hapramp] [0.0.7] Should not allow capital letter and any special character on tags field

in #utopian-io6 years ago

Project Information

Expected Behavior

I expected user won't be able to put any capital letter and special characters in tags field(except single -).

Actual Behavior

On Hapramp user can put capital letter and any special character as tags and also can publish it on steem blockchain. For this reason it creates a invalid tag on the post after posting. It also make the post uneditable from steemit and busy keeping same tag.

Steps to Reproduce

  • First of all install the app from here

  • Now login into the app.

  • Click on the + sign located below of the app and select Blog

  • Now give your post a title and write something on story field and click on next.

  • On the field of tags, put capital letter and special character such as !@#$^*

  • Now click on publish to post the blog.

Recordings of the Bug

Post with the issue

https://steemit.com/hapramp/@shrishmeyy/test-20180812083045

Device : Huawei y9
Operating System : Android OREO(8.0.0)
App Version : 0.0.7

Github Account

https://github.com/sourovafrin

Github issue

https://github.com/hapramp/Hapramp-Android/issues/64

PO confirmed it as a bug
Screenshot_26.png

Sort:  

Hi @sourovafrin, thanks for submitting this report.

This is reproducible, although there is no place where it is stated that uppercase letters or special characters should be disallowed in tags.

This is a feature that was missed. Your conversation with the PO shows he didn't expect that to be an issue, confirming the fact that he never implemented this bit in the first place.

However, we can agree that he not implementing this validation led to the other errors.

Feedback:

  1. The steps, the expected and actual behavior contained sufficient information.
  2. No proposed fix, no fixing needed by the way but an enhancement on the existing feature.

I look forward to your next contribution.

Your contribution has been evaluated according to Utopian policies and guidelines, as well as a predefined set of questions pertaining to the category.

To view those questions and the relevant answers related to your post, click here.


Need help? Write a ticket on https://support.utopian.io/.
Chat with us on Discord.
[utopian-moderator]

Thank you for your time to review my contribution.
By the way i would like to say, he didn't knew that it could create this type of error.
If he would know, he must have implemented it.

Thank you for your review, @fego!

So far this week you've reviewed 5 contributions. Keep up the good work!

I found it as soon as i opened the app but i was too lazy to enter it. Also i was not sure if the team will accept it as a bug or feature gap.

As it creates a issue while editing, so it can be considered as bug.
Aviaryan said - they will fix this.

I saw that, good hunting. I had stopped bug hunting all together but i like this app.

Hey @sourovafrin
Thanks for contributing on Utopian.
We’re already looking forward to your next contribution!

Want to chat? Join us on Discord https://discord.gg/h52nFrV.

Vote for Utopian Witness!

Coin Marketplace

STEEM 0.19
TRX 0.15
JST 0.029
BTC 63811.18
ETH 2610.29
USDT 1.00
SBD 2.83